Introduction

In accordance with Tariff Part VII, Subpart B, section 304, PJM performed load flow analysis (Transition Sort Retool) on all AE1 through AG1 projects that have met eligibility requirements according to Tariff, Part VII, Subpart B, section 303. The purpose of this study is to determine whether a project would be classified as eligible for the Expedited Process (Fast Lane) or if it would be reprioritized to be studied as part of Transition Cycle #1 (TC1) using the criteria from the Expedited Process Eligibility section of Tariff Part VII, section 304. This is not a System Impact Study report.

Below are the results of the study, details of how the study was performed, criterion used in the evaluation of the Expedited Process vs. TC1 determination, and next steps in the interconnection process for your project.

Transition Cycle #1:

The AG1-178 project has not met the Expedited Process Eligibility requirements in Tariff Part VII, Subpart B, section 304 and will therefore be reprioritized to Transition Cycle #1. Please see "Transition Cycle #1 Rules" below.

Transition Sort Retool Study Process and Criteria:

In order to determine Expedited Process vs. Transition Cycle #1 classification, projects which met the Transition Eligibility requirements from Tariff Part VII, Subpart B, section 303 were studied on the base case model that was used for the original System Impact Study analysis. Both a summer peak and light load load flow analysis were performed. Projects that have cost allocation eligibility or are identified as the first to cause a system violation which requires the need for a Network Upgrade with a total estimated cost greater than $5 million will be reprioritized to Transition Cycle #1. All other projects will be eligible for the expedited procedures set forth in Tariff Part VII, Subpart B, section 304 (B).

Expedited Process Eligibility: OATT Tariff Part VII, section 304:

A project is not eligible for the expedited process if it has cost allocation eligibility or is identified as the first to cause, as determined according to Tariff, Part VI, section 217.3, for a Network Upgrade which has a total estimated cost of greater than $5,000,000. Such cost estimate will be based on Transmission Provider's most recently available data.

Not considered in the Transition Sorting: The cost of the Interconnection Facilities is not considered when determining a project's eligibility for the expedited process. Affected Systems upgrade costs are also not considered in the evaluation.

Next Steps for your project:

Transition Cycle #1 Rules:

Refer to Tariff Part VII, Subpart B, section 304 (C) for the Transition Cycle #1 Project Rules.

Transition Cycle #1 will start no later than one year from the Transition Start Date (July 10, 2023). Transition Cycle #1 will run simultaneously with the expedited process, however Transition Cycle #1, Phase III will not begin until all expedited process projects have been completed.

Projects that are reprioritized to Transition Cycle #1 will not need to re-apply to the Interconnection Cycle Process. Therefore, there is no Application Review Phase for Transition Cycle #1. The cycle process for Transition Cycle #1 includes three Study Phases and three Decision Points:

  1. Phase I System Impact Study and Decision Point I; and
  2. Phase II System Impact Study and Decision Point II; and
  3. Phase III System Impact Study and Decision Point III

Refer to Tariff Part VII, Subpart D, section 307 for the Transition Cycle #1 study process.

General

The Interconnection Customer (IC), has proposed a Solar generating facility located in the Dominion zone — Sussex County, Virginia. The installed facilities will have a total capability of 500.0 MW with 324.94 MW of this output being recognized by PJM as Capacity.

System Reinforcements
RTEP ID Title Total Cost
b2990 PJM Baseline Upgrade b2990. $350,000
n6130 Rebuild 12.4 miles of 230 kV Line 259 from Chesterfield to Basin with 2-636 ACSR. $31,000,000
b3694.8 Partial wreck and rebuild 10.34 miles of 230 kV line #249 Carson-Locks to achieve a minimum summer emergency rating of 1047 MVA. $15,365,000
n6581 Rebuild 12.68 miles of 230 kV Line 2002 from Carson to Poe with 2-636 ACSR. $31,700,000
b3694.7 Energize in-service spare 500-230 kV Carson Tx#1 $1,000,000
n8238 Rebuild 1.38 mi miles of 230 kV Line 217 from Varina to Charles City with 2-768.2 ACSS 250 C $2,070,000
s2609.8 Rebuild approximately 10 miles segment of 230kV Line #205 from Locks to Tyler and upgrade the terminal equipment. The minimum summer normal rating of the line segment will be 1572MVA. $27,000,000
n6179 Rebuild 12.3 miles of 230 kV Line 2003 from Poe to Harrowgate with 2-636 ACSR. $30,750,000
b3056 PJM Baseline Upgrade b3056. Partial Rebuild 230 kV Line #2113 Waller to Lightfoot. $0
n8152 Add additional 500/230 kV transformer at Midlothian Substation $22,000,000
n6178 Rebuild 4.5 miles of 230 kV Line 2003 from Harrowgate to Tyler with 2-636 ACSR. $11,250,000
n8239 Rebuild 9.46 miles of 230 kV Line 217 from Chesterfield to Varina with 2-768.2 ACSS 250 C $14,190,000
n6172 Rebuild 37.41 miles of 500 kV Line 563 from Carson to Midlothian with 3-1351.5 125C ACSR. $115,971,000
n6539 Build new 500 kV Line from Rawlings to Morrisville Substation 110 miles $400,000,000
b3692 Rebuild approximately 27.7-miles of 500 kV transmission line from Elmont to Chickahominy. $0
b3020 PJM baseline upgrade b3020: Rebuild 500kV Line #574 Ladysmith to Elmont . $0
n6063 Replace Wave traps at Ladysmith and Possum Pt 500 kV substations. $500,000
n6157 Relay Change Outs (CT) at Ladysmith and Possum Pt 500 kV substations. $120,000
n7611 Rebuild 9.1 miles of 500 kV Line 575 from Ladysmith to AG1-133 Tap with 3-1351.5 113C ACSR. Replace wave Trap, Lien lead at Ladysmith terminal. $28,510,000
n5609 Rebuild 41.13 miles of 500 kV Line 576 from Midlothian to North Anna with 3-1351.5 125C ACSR. $127,503,000
n6160 Rebuild 18.75 miles of 500 kV Line 594 from Spotsylvania to Morrisvile with 3-1351.5 113C ACSR. $58,125,000
n6132 Rebuild 14.02 miles of 500 kV Line 573 from North Anna to Spotsylvania with 3-1351.5 113C ACSR. $43,462,000
n7634 Rebuild 500 kV Line #575 from North Anna to AG1-133 Tap. $17,086,500
